I first played Submachine around age 8 or 9, I'd found it on an old Flash games site along with some of Mateusz' other games (namely the Covert Front series, which I'm hoping for a remaster of at some point in the future!).
Instantly I was hooked on it. The puzzles are simple yet entertaining, the series rewards exploration and critical thinking with those wonderful "eureka moments" where everything just clicks.
All of this is accompanied with a deep and interesting story and incredible and unique hand-drawn visuals.
Put simply, the Submachine series is a work of art.
I've only played the main "campaign" so far, there are a few changes and tweaks, but the original "path" is pretty much kept intact (muscle memory kicked in the instant I saw the basement, I was looking for a spoon for a good while).
Still eager to find all the new stuff! Some of the "spinoff" levels are a bit of a headache right now, but that's just because I don't already have them imprinted into my memory.
Would definitely recommend for new and returning players of the series.

In any other occasion, I'd recommend VRC.

However I can't recommend a game that shuts off its community and chooses to add anticheat solution, backing it on false claims that it will "protect users" and "ease development", when in reality, all it achieves is the effective removal of actual useful modifications.

Many of these mods allow people with disabilities to play, or users such as myself who have poor VR performance without the aid of utilities such as downscalers, frustum and distance culling mods, among others.
Others solve long standing issues in VRChat such as crasher avatars and avatar stealing.
In spite of this, they've gone as far as to state that community mods "hurt development", waste the support team's time when they break, usually put users at risk, and steal their accounts and log their keystrokes.
All of these statements were countered by known mod developers, especially the breakage of mods due to updates, citing code obfuscation as the source of such a problem.

I'm not going to invite anyone to boycott anything, I believe everyone should think for themselves.
But this is overall a terrible move on VRChat's end. It won't solve user's problems, it'll just solve theirs.
It's clear the VRChat dev team has a particular dislike towards client modifications, but they had many opportunities to work with them to make VRChat better, and they're now essentially throwing that out the window.
